Output 5896f91adfcf25f87dc0bbf57e2ed651d4e731135bb92c2af6a16b237cf79e24:0

value
19106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 231051c2d22b4829e68010a68ce26e80a91199824f8bd7e495a172353e1f131d
address
bc1pyvg9rskj9dyzne5qzzngecnwsz53rxvzf79a0ey459er20slzvwsn3r4px
transaction
5896f91adfcf25f87dc0bbf57e2ed651d4e731135bb92c2af6a16b237cf79e24
spent
true